单词 wild type
释义 wild type Genetics.
The type of strain, gene, or characteristic that prevails among individuals in natural conditions, as opposed to an atypical mutant type. Freq. attrib. or as adj.
[1913C. B. Bridges in Jrnl. Exper. Zool. XV. 587 When a female [Drosophila] with white eyes is mated to a wild male with red eyes, the daughters have red, and the sons, white eyes.]1914― in Science 17 July 107/2 Half of the wild-type daughters..when out-crossed to barred males..gave exceptions as follows:..Exceptions. 5% of both sexes. Wild type {female}; barred {male}.1932[see suppressor 2].1946Nature 19 Oct. 558/1 These include wild-type strains [of E. coli] with no growth-factor deficiencies, and single mutant types requiring only thiamin or phenylalanine.1970Sci. Amer. Mar. 103/1 Most mutant genes are nonfunctional or do something very different from wild-type genes, so that they can be easily distinguished.1970Nature 22 Aug. 806/1 Albinism is monofactorial and is recessive to wild type pigmentation.1976Ann. Rev. Microbiol. XXX. 90 A number of compounds produce phenocopies of morphological mutants when added to the growth medium of wild type.
